Living Room: The Heart of Your Home

The living room is where most of the action happens in your home—whether it’s family time, entertaining guests, or relaxing after a long day. This space sets the tone for your entire home, so it’s important to get the furniture right. To create a cohesive and inviting aesthetic in the living room, focus on blending comfort with style.

To maintain a cohesive aesthetic, consider the color palette of your living room. Use a mix of warm and cool tones, but ensure the colors blend seamlessly. You can experiment with accent pillows, throws, and rugs to add texture and color without disrupting the room’s harmony.

Dining Room: Formal and Functional

The dining room serves as a place for both formal meals and casual get-togethers, so it’s essential to choose furniture that offers both style and functionality. The goal here is to create an atmosphere that encourages conversation and dining, with furniture that is both visually appealing and comfortable.

When selecting your dining room furniture, think about how the space will be used. If you entertain often, you might want extra seating or a larger table, while a smaller table is ideal for a more intimate setting. The key is to maintain a balance of functionality and design that ties into the rest of the home.

Bedroom: A Peaceful Retreat

Your bedroom should be a place where you can unwind and recharge, so it’s important that your furniture choices enhance a tranquil atmosphere. While you want the room to feel cozy and welcoming, it should also reflect your personality and style.

To curate a cohesive aesthetic, choose neutral tones for the larger pieces of furniture and add pops of color through textiles like bedding, curtains, and rugs. Soft lighting, such as bedside lamps or sconces, will help to create a peaceful atmosphere and highlight your room’s design.

Home Office: A Productive and Stylish Space

Your home office needs to be functional, but that doesn’t mean it can’t also look stylish. A well-designed office can increase productivity while maintaining a visually pleasing environment that aligns with the rest of your home.

Incorporating natural light, greenery, and minimalistic décor can contribute to a calming atmosphere, while still maintaining the focus on functionality.
